Link: Guardian Unlimited Books | Special Reports | E-read all about it. The Guardian has published a very interesting article on the threat facing traditional print publishing from electronic texts. While in many ways publishers are in a golden era with regards the number of books published (161,000 in the UK last year), they are concerned about the rise of electronic devices to allow people to read books.
It's a well argued piece from both sides of the fence and worth reading if you're interested in the future of the printed word.
